Graphic Arts
Course Decription
The graphic Industry is a major industry composed of many smaller industries. What is important is the fact that these smaller industries represent various and numerous jobs. Students become acquainted with the fastest, most economical and improved method for reproduction. Learning is accomplished through a combination of classroom theory and practical hands-on projects in the Lab/Shop.
Graphics is for students who are creative, like art or design, enjoy working with cameras, modern machinery, and technique, and who take pride in their work.
Producing good graphic products is a challenge. This course will help you learn to make quality career decisions about your future, and will let you meet that challenge.
Your Experience in this course will also help you with other derisions, and will certainly help you throughout your lifetime.
Student Costs
Minimum personal costs for own tools. Buying of their own tools is not mandatory.
Grading Procedures
Approximately 25% theory, classroom instruction and 75% shop, and hands-on projects
Units of Study
Art/Design, Desktop publishing, Photography, Pre-press, Offset presswork, Binding/Publishing, Finishing, Silk screening, Digital Design/Video, Advertising/Media
Suggested Related Courses
All required math.
Student Requirements
Attend class regularly and have an eagerness to learn.
